Additional engines for the CUPRA Leon
November 12, 2022
CUPRA UK has opened its order books for the Leon Hatch and Estate 2.0-litre TSI 190PS, as well as the Leon Estate 1.5-litre TSI 150PS powertrain.

A first for the CUPRA Leon, the 2.0-litre TSI 190PS engine blends affordability with performance, adding more choice for customers with prices for the 190PS engine starting from £33,170.
Peak power of the 190PS engine is produced between 4,200-6,000 rpm, with peak torque of 320Nm arriving between 1,500-4,100 rpm. The 190PS engine delivers 39.8-41.5mpg on the combined WLTP cycle and a top speed of 141mph (143mph for Estate). It is available exclusively with the DSG-auto gearbox and delivers a 0-62mph time of 7.2 seconds (7.5 seconds for Estate).
Meanwhile, the new entry-level 150PS engine option for the CUPRA Leon Estate is now the most affordable version of the estate variant, with prices starting at £30,875 for the six-speed manual or £32,985 for the DSG-auto.
Initially, the 150PS engine was only available for the Leon five-door hatchback but has now been introduced to the Leon Estate to give customers even greater choice. The 150PS engine produces a maximum of 250Nm of torque, and is at its most powerful between 5,000-6,000rpm. Off the line, the 150PS engine achieves 0-62mph in 9.2 seconds (manual) and 8.9 seconds (DSG-auto), topping out at 134mph.
The addition of two new engines to the range means that there are now five different engine options available for CUPRA Leon: 1.5 TSI 150PS, 2.0 TSI 190PS, 2.0 TSI 245PS, 2.0 TSI 300PS (310PS 4Drive on Leon Estate) and 245PS e-HYBRID plug-in hybrid. This means the Leon range now largely mirrors the range of powertrains available with Formentor.
